The name and wave of Paul Finebaum has taken over the world of college football. His criticism has subjected the coaches to wrath, yet he’s no closer to mincing his words. Under the radar of Finebaum have been several coaches like Deion Sanders, Lincoln Riley, Ryan Day, and even Sherrone Moore but this time, the AD of the Buffaloes is speaking out against the harsh statements.

Terrell Owens holding Dude Wipes XL

Deion Sanders and Paul Finebaum have shared a bitter relationship ever since his debut with the Colorado Buffaloes in 2023. Before he even stepped foot on the gridiron, Finebaum termed Deion as just another “celebrity coach.” Despite not going past a poor record of 4-8 last year, Deion very well proved himself against the demeaning title and showed everyone that he was in it to win it. Now, after being belittled by Finebaum yet again about how he’s an impatient coach and won’t stay in Boulder for too long, Rick George is dishing it right back to the ESPN analyst.

Rick George aims to focus more on the game rather than nasty opinions

In a conversation with BuffStampede Podcast, Rick George came on to the show on the 27th of July to talk about the team’s development for this season and provide several more updates for the fans. In one of the segments, he was asked about his feelings towards the harsh comments that Paul Finebaum has been making recently, and George’s reply held no negativity whatsoever.

George knows better than to indulge himself in petty social media heat and prefers to have his tunnel vision on the team’s performance. When asked about his thoughts on Finebaum’s words, he said, “We are focusing on what we are doing and I think you’ll see a team that is really really solid football this fall.” Thus, the Buffaloes are used to their fair share of scrutiny since last year and as such, they have their eyes set on bettering themselves this season rather than pay heed to the barking hate that envelopes the team constantly. With that being said, here’s a look at how Deion took subtle jabs of himself against Paul Finebaum on X.

Coach Prime hits back at Paul Finebaum and his criticism

Deion Sanders has been known to come off as a “bully” or a strongly opinionated person when it comes to social media beefs but this was one of the few occasions when Coach Prime chose to be the bigger man and let things slide. After Finebaum termed the Buffaloes’ program as “nothing” and talked trash about how the team will never compete for the Playoffs, Robert Griffin came out in support of Colorado and said, “I VEHEMENTLY disagree with Paul Finebaum’s criticism. Colorado is very relevant and broke TV viewership records last year.”

To which Deion replied and reposted by writing, “God is good my brother & they mad mad! I sense a bit of anger & hostility. Lolololololol God bless @RGIII for always keeping it 💯” The wave of hate and negative spotlight isn’t something that Deion isn’t acquainted with at this point but it’s high time that he makes all these critics eat their words and issue their apologies after hopefully having an explosive 2024 season.
